I had a question come to mind shortly after my last post in this thread. MWK may be able to answer it, but you may also know the answer Dave. Was this legitimately authorized by Asder, or is this some kind of pirate thing without their permission? It seems kind of odd to throw so many games on one cart, but maybe that's just because it wasn't really done on the NES. The Caltron 6-in-1 (which also includes some of these same games) is probably the closest example. (I guess there was Action 52, but those "games" are completely pathetic.)

Completely authorized, my friend.  I think this one was probably made toward the end of Asder's gaming era, before they moved on to educational software and things like that.  :)

Asder also made a multicart containing some educational games, as well as some of the old classics.  This cart (seems to be much rarer than the 20 in 1) was released by Asder's Korean division, among other places.

The NTDEC games are some of the rarest unlicensed Famicom games, imo.  Some are completely unknown, and of the known titles, I have been having quite a difficult time finding them.  I still need about seven, I guess.

These games were originally NTSC format, not sure what was done (if anything) when being published by Gluk for Spain.  I do have some Spanish (NTSC Famicom) versions of the NTDEC games too though.
